Hierarchy For Package com.soulfiremc.server.script
Class Hierarchy
- java.lang.Object
- com.soulfiremc.server.script.AbstractScriptNode (implements com.soulfiremc.server.script.ScriptNode)
- com.soulfiremc.server.script.CategoryRegistry
- com.soulfiremc.server.script.ExecutionRun
- com.soulfiremc.server.script.ReactiveScriptContext
- com.soulfiremc.server.script.ReactiveScriptEngine
- com.soulfiremc.server.script.ScriptGraph
- com.soulfiremc.server.script.ScriptGraph.Builder
- com.soulfiremc.server.script.ScriptStateStore
- com.soulfiremc.server.script.ScriptTriggerService
- com.soulfiremc.server.script.SoulFireReactorScheduler (implements reactor.core.scheduler.Scheduler)
- com.soulfiremc.server.script.StandardPorts
Interface Hierarchy
- com.soulfiremc.server.script.NodeCategory
- com.soulfiremc.server.script.NodeMetadata
- com.soulfiremc.server.script.NodeRuntime
- com.soulfiremc.server.script.NodeValue
- com.soulfiremc.server.script.PortDefinition
- com.soulfiremc.server.script.ScriptEventListener
- com.soulfiremc.server.script.ScriptNode
Enum Class Hierarchy
- java.lang.Object
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
- com.soulfiremc.server.script.PortType
- com.soulfiremc.server.script.ScriptGraph.EdgeType
- java.lang.Enum<E> (implements java.lang.Comparable<T>, java.lang.constant.Constable, java.io.Serializable)
Record Class Hierarchy
- java.lang.Object
- java.lang.Record
- com.soulfiremc.server.script.ExecutionContext
- com.soulfiremc.server.script.NodeValue.Bot (implements com.soulfiremc.server.script.NodeValue)
- com.soulfiremc.server.script.NodeValue.Json (implements com.soulfiremc.server.script.NodeValue)
- com.soulfiremc.server.script.NodeValue.ValueList (implements com.soulfiremc.server.script.NodeValue)
- com.soulfiremc.server.script.ScriptGraph.GraphEdge
- com.soulfiremc.server.script.ScriptGraph.GraphNode
- java.lang.Record